Get in Touch** The home security market for Hillsdale, Kansas, is characteristic of a small, rural community. There are no dedicated security companies physically located within the city limits. Consequently, residents primarily rely on a combination of **national providers (like ADT and Guardian)** and **highly-regarded local contractors from nearby population centers like Paola.** **Competition and Quality:** The market is served by a handful of established, reputable companies. The competition, while not dense, is of high quality, with providers offering modern technology and professional services. Customers benefit from the choice between the extensive resources and name recognition of national firms and the personalized, community-focused service of local experts. **Typical Pricing:** Pricing is competitive with national averages. Basic monitored alarm system packages typically start between **$30 and $50 per month**, often requiring a 36-month contract with national providers. Local contractors may offer more flexible, month-to-month monitoring options. Upfront equipment and installation costs can range from **$0 to $200** for a basic system with a professional installation promo, to **$1,000+** for advanced, fully integrated systems with multiple security cameras and smart home devices.

In the Hillsdale and greater Kansas City metro area, a basic professionally installed system typically starts between $200-$600 for equipment and installation, plus a monthly monitoring fee of $30-$60. Local factors include the need for systems resilient to Kansas's wide temperature swings and severe weather, which can influence equipment quality and cost. It's also wise to inquire about any potential discounts from providers for bundling with existing Kansas-based internet or utility services.
For a standard hardwired or wireless system in a typical single-family home, professional installation in Hillsdale usually takes 2 to 6 hours. Timing can vary based on the home's size, age (older homes may present wiring challenges), and the complexity of the system. Most local providers schedule installations efficiently, but it's best to plan for a half-day to ensure the technician can thoroughly test all sensors and explain the system to you.
Yes, seasonal patterns are important. Kansas sees a rise in property crimes during the warmer months when windows and doors are more frequently left open. Furthermore, Hillsdale's proximity to major highways like I-35 can influence transient criminal activity. In winter, ensuring your security system's external cameras and sensors are rated for sub-freezing temperatures and that power/battery backups are in place for potential ice storms is a key local consideration.
Prioritize providers with a strong, verifiable local presence in Johnson County or the KC metro, as they offer faster emergency response times and understand area-specific patterns. A local company may also have more flexible packages and be familiar with common architectural styles in Hillsdale neighborhoods. Always verify that any provider, local or national, is properly licensed by the Kansas Attorney General's Office, which regulates private security services in the state.
Generally, no permit is required to install a residential security alarm system in Hillsdale. However, you are required by local ordinance to register your alarm system with the Johnson County Sheriff's Office or your responding law enforcement agency to avoid potential fines for false alarms. For outdoor cameras, ensure they are placed only to monitor your own property to respect neighbor privacy, as Kansas law allows recording in areas where there is no expectation of privacy.
